Ingredients and spices that need to be Make ready to make Albóndigas en salsa de la mía mamma:

  1. 2 dientes ajo
  2. 50 gr aceite
  3. 250 gr cebolla
  4. 200 gr vino blanco
  5. 400 gr agua
  6. Sal
  7. 1 bandeja Albóndigas
  8. Nuez moscada
  9. Pimienta
  10. 1 cucharada concentrado buey (Bovril)
  11. Clavo molido

Instructions to make to make Albóndigas en salsa de la mía mamma

  1. Poner en el vaso la cebolla y el ajo. Trocear 3 seg, vel 5. Acabado el tiempo bajar los restos hacia el fondo
  2. Incorporar el aceite y sofreír 7 min, varoma, vel 1. Una vez finalizado el tiempo triturar la cebolla en vel progresiva de 5 a 10
  3. Ahora agregaremos el vino blanco y programaremos 3 min, varoma, vel 1
  4. Será momento ahora de añadir el agua, la sal, la nuez moscada, la pimienta, el Bovril y el clavo y programamos 10 min, varoma, vel 1 y taparemos sustituyendo el cubilete por el cestillo
  5. Mientras se hace nuestra salsa prepararemos las albóndigas enharinandolas antes de ponerlas en una bandeja para meterlas al horno durante 10 min a 180° precalentado previamente a la misma temperatura
  6. Tras esto añadiremos la salsa, lo dejaremos 10 min más y.... Listas para degustar
